“Pollinator size and its consequences” - Predictive allometry for pollinating insects: An R package

Abstract
easured dry weight, intertegular span and body length of bees and hoverflies from Australia (n = 900), Europe (n = 1000) and USA (n = 650) and constructed region-specific predictive equations for estimating pollinator body size. We re-examined bee and hoverfly body size:foraging distance relationships using pre-existing and new data. These models, to be released as an R package in late 2018, will be a useful resource in the conservation...
